Allan Pleasants
This match really got our season going. Nigel winning quickly when his opponent blundered set the ball in motion and Jamie followed with a win on top board, then solid performances from the rest of the top half. It was on the lower boards that we dominated with Selina, Ian and Nigel all winning. Selina winning an opposite coloured bishop ending to set up an impressive overall win.

Another very solid performance by the team. This time Tom and Phil, our draw specialists, both achieved their first 4NCL wins. Nick played his usual exciting style and caught his opponents king in the open. This gave us an early win.
Over the weekend we did not lose a single game, leaving much praise to be shouted by the captain, but sadly nobody heard. [I lost my voice on the Thursday before the weekend]
